I will provide them in writing as well as the figure for the number of students who did not complete third level education. I have no evidence, nor did the HEA provide me with any, to suggest an increase in the drop-out rate. We will look at the figures for that.
In the context of the cost-of-living pressures that people are facing, which I fully accept is a real issue, it is important that students know we have a student assistance fund, which the Deputy has not acknowledged. It contains more money than ever before. Some €18.5 million is available to students who are struggling to make ends meet or who have been represented with exceptional bills they were not expecting. That is available in addition to the SUSI student grant scheme. Let us be clear, I want to improve the grants and drive down the cost of fees, and I intend to be the first Minister in a long time to do both.
